Step 1: Initial Assessment
Our team will conduct a thorough inspection of your property to assess the extent of the damage and identify any potential hazards. This is a critical step in determining the best course of action for your specific situation. Our certified inspectors will use specialized equipment to detect any hidden moisture and identify areas that need attention.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Once we’ve identified the areas that need attention, our high-powered water extraction equipment will be deployed to quickly and efficiently remove standing water from your property. This is a crucial step in preventing further damage and reducing the risk of mold growth.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
After the water has been extracted, our team will use specialized drying equipment to remove any remaining moisture from your property. This includes the use of industrial dehumidifiers to reduce the humidity levels and prevent further damage.
Step 4: Sanitizing and Disinfecting
Once the drying process is complete, our certified technicians will use specialized equipment to sanitize and disinfect your property. This is an important step in removing any bacteria, viruses, or other microorganisms that may have been present in the water.
Step 5: Reconstruction and Repair
Finally, our team will work with you to repair and reconstruct any damaged areas of your property. This may include drywall repair flooring replacement and painting to ensure that your property is restored to its original condition.

Warning Signs You Need Clean Water Extraction in Norwood, OH
Ignoring warning signs can lead to costly repairs and potential health risks. That’s why it’s essential to be aware of the following signs that show you need our Category 1 water extraction services in Norwood, OH: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
If you notice a persistent musty smell in your home, it may be a sign of hidden moisture. Don’t ignore this sign as it can lead to mold growth and further damage.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
If your flooring is warped or buckled, it may be a sign that water has seeped into the underlying structure. Act quickly to prevent further damage and reduce the risk of costly repairs.
Water Stains on Walls or Ceilings
If you notice water stains on your walls or ceilings, it’s a clear sign that you have a water damage issue. Don’t delay in addressing this problem, as it can lead to further damage and potential health risks.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
If your paint or wallpaper is peeling, it may be a sign that water has damaged the underlying surface. Address this issue quickly to prevent further damage and reduce the risk of costly repairs.
Discoloration or Warping of Wood
If your wood surfaces are discolored or warped, it may be a sign that water has damaged the wood. Don’t ignore this sign as it can lead to further damage and potential health risks.
Clean Water Extraction (Category 1) v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Standing water is less than 1 inch deep | Yes | No | You can use a wet/dry vacuum to remove the water. |
| Water has damaged drywall or flooring | No | Yes | You need specialized equipment to remove water from porous materials. |
| Musty odors or mold growth are present | No | Yes | You need professional equipment to remove mold and prevent further growth. |
| Water damage is widespread or complex | No | Yes | You need a professional team to assess and address the damage. |
| You’re unsure about the severity of the damage | No | Yes | You need a professional assessment to find out the best course of action. |

Clean Water Extraction (Category 1) Cost in Norwood, OH
The cost of Category 1 water extraction services in Norwood, OH can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Typical price ranges for our services include: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Initial Assessment | $100 – $500 | Severity of damage and size of affected area |
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Amount of water extracted and equipment required |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area and equipment required |
| Sanitizing and Disinfecting |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area and equipment required |
| Reconstruction and Repair | $1,000 – $5,000 | Severity of damage and materials required |
Keep in mind that these are estimated price ranges and may vary depending on your specific situation. We offer free estimates to ensure you understand the costs involved and can make an informed decision about your property’s restoration.
